What is CORE? Client Outcomes & Relationship Engagement Replaces WebIT/EDMIS but retains most of its functions Search volunteers nationwide by keyword, expertise or industry Tracks all interactions with each client – mentoring, e- mails, workshops, and other events You can manage your own usernames and passwords All chapters to be using CORE by March 2015

Recap: Edit Your Profile: 1.After logging in you are directed to the Volunteer Center homepage 2.Select the My Profile tab below the Welcome box 3.Click the Edit My Profile button 4.Edit your information and 5.Click Save 6.Click on Account Settings to set your username and password

Create Mentoring Session Selecting ‘Close Out’ will automatically make your client inactive. Select the ‘Non-Session’ type to make notes or if a client is not responding to scheduling. (Will remove from ‘not yet contacted’ list report). No NPS survey sent. New Feature & telephone are other options TIP: Use the Non-Session & the reminder to follow- up with clients who are non-responsive. Use a Close Out if they never follow-up.
Create Mentoring Session Set a reminder to be sent to you to follow-up with this client. Add up to 4 additional co-mentors and report their hours individually. Add up to 4 additional co-mentors and report their hours individually. New Feature
Create Mentoring Session Don’t forget to click “Save” at the bottom of the page. WARNING. Click ONCE only !! Multiple clicks create multiple sessions WARNING. Click ONCE only !! Multiple clicks create multiple sessions

Recap: Create Mentoring Sessions: 1. Search for your Client by - Select View All Chapter Clients - Select the Client Status - Enter information in Name or field - Click Search 2. Click the Create Session button next to the client. 3. Enter notes from the session or (For notes only, select Non-Session from the Session Type dropdown.) 4. Click Save
